如何從Ubuntu桌面訪問OneDrive

隨身碟

與虛擬硬盤驅動器的同步正在變得 阿喀琉斯之heel 從Ubuntu。 規範分佈 首先整合自己的雲服務落後。 刪除其云服務並使用第三方服務訪問流行的虛擬硬盤驅動器(如Google雲端硬盤)後,適用於Ubuntu的Cloud的選擇非常有限。 但是,由於許多開發人員的工作,Ubuntu正在解決這些缺陷。 最近是一名程序員, Xiangyu Bu已成功開發了一個程序,該程序可將我們的OneDrive虛擬硬盤驅動器與我們硬盤驅動器上的文件夾同步,就像Dropbox對其文件夾所做的那樣。 該程序已使用名稱onedrive-d進行了洗禮,使我們能夠訪問OneDrive虛擬硬盤。

如何在Ubuntu中安裝Onedrive-d和訪問OneDrive

Onedrive-d是託管在Github上的程序,要在Ubuntu中安裝它,我們需要Git程序。 如果我們沒有Git,則將其安裝;如果我們已經安裝Git,則將執行以下操作:

git 克隆 https://github.com/xybu92/onedrive-d.git

光盤onedrive-d

有了onedrive-d文件後,我們將開始安裝程序:

./安裝安裝

這就是安裝開始的方式,首先要問我們的是安裝一系列程序所需的軟件包。 一旦我們安裝了這些軟件包,就會出現一個配置屏幕,這是第一個配置。 在此屏幕上,我們將只修改兩個數據,首先我們按下上方的按鈕,然後將出現一個登錄屏幕,在此我們將輸入憑據以訪問OneDrive。
OneDrive-D

登錄後,它將要求我們獲得訪問OneDrive的許可。 解決後,我們將返回第一個配置屏幕,並在第二個按鈕(上一個按鈕下方的按鈕)中,選擇要放置OneDrive數據的文件夾。
OneDrive-D

我們保留其餘的參數和選項不變,然後按“確定”按鈕。 這樣,將出現一個屏幕,指出更改已更新。 現在,我們關閉屏幕,並在終端中編寫以下內容

單驅動器

這樣,與One Drive的同步將開始,並且在很短的時間內,我們將更新和同步硬盤。


發表您的評論

您的電子郵件地址將不會被發表。 必填字段標有 *

*

*

  1. 負責數據:MiguelÁngelGatón
  2. 數據用途:控制垃圾郵件,註釋管理。
  3. 合法性:您的同意
  4. 數據通訊:除非有法律義務,否則不會將數據傳達給第三方。
  5. 數據存儲:Occentus Networks(EU)託管的數據庫
  6. 權利:您可以隨時限制,恢復和刪除您的信息。

  1.   阿圖羅·迪亞茲(Arturo Diaz) 他說:

    非常感謝您的文章,我需要使用OneDrive在筆記本電腦和iPad之間同步信息,這很棒。 謝謝!

  2.   豬湯 他說:

    非常感謝您,我將使用更多的Ubuntu ...問候!

  3.   埃斯卡蘭茲尼亞 他說:

    偉大的 !!! 它是完美的 ...

  4.   Sa 他說:

    它無法將我與OneDrive連接起來,為什麼會這樣呢?

  5.   伊万魯汀 他說:

    它與./setup.sh inst對我有用

  6.   貝尼特斯 他說:

    您好,當我進入創建文件的階段時,它會向我拋出錯誤:
    cp:無法創建常規文件“ /home/usernamer/.onedrive/ignore_v2.ini”:權限被拒絕,但由於我不是作者,所以無法更改權限。

    他們對如何解決有一些想法。 我正在遵循這些階段... https://github.com/xybu/onedrive-d

  7.   夏佳理 他說:

    當我輸入“ sudo ./inst install”時,它告訴我“ ./inst:命令未找到”。 我有Lubuntu 14.04。 謝謝!

  8.   澤維爾 他說:

    羅納爾! 嘗試“ sudo ./install”,它對我有用:3

  9.   霍爾迪 他說:

    在控制台中輸入./inst install時,該文件不存在。

  10.   奧古斯丁·里烏斯(Agustin Rius) 他說:

    查看作為安裝文件的onedrive-d文件夾,在我的情況下為install.sh,因此正確的命令為“ ./install.sh”,並且安裝正確,我使用的是Ubuntu 15.04

    1.    法比奧 他說:

      那是選項,謝謝。 我有lubuntu 15.10

      1.    阿圖羅 他說:

        謝謝,我懷疑為什麼XD對我不起作用

      2.    保羅 他說:

        完美的! 謝謝!

    2.    天使系列 他說:

      謝謝,那是我的問題🙂

    3.    阿道夫·費利克斯 他說:

      對我來說,它也適用於Ubuntu 14.04版,謝謝。

    4.    何塞·阿爾弗雷多·蒙特羅薩 他說:

      是正確的,這是在終端中定義的形式或參數

    5.    丹尼 他說:

      謝謝
      在您的幫助下,我得以解決

    6.    雨果 他說:

      謝謝它對我有用./install.sh

    7.    費德里科·莫內 他說:

      謝謝破解

  11.   澤維爾 他說:

    您好,謝謝您的這篇文章。 請幫助我,安裝時無法與“ ./inst install”配合使用,但可以與“ ./install.sh”配合使用,但是在安裝時出現提示“系統上找不到Python 3.x”的信息,然後下載並安裝了幾件東西,最後我得到了另外一些“在系統上找不到pip3”的信息。 我該如何安裝缺少的pip3?預先感謝您的幫助。

  12.   法朗科·阿爾瓦拉多(FRANCO ALVARADO) 他說:

    Javier使用apt.get -f install修復缺少的依賴項。
    問候

  13.   安德烈斯·雷耶斯(Andres Reyes) 他說:

    出色的貢獻和幫助...。 我遇到了問題,但我按照哈維爾的指示進行,一切都很完美……謝謝

  14.   古斯塔沃·拉米雷斯(Gustavo Ramirez) 他說:

    很好!!!,我剛剛安裝了ubuntu MATE,這是我正在尋找的用於同步OneDrive文件夾的應用程序...非常感謝!

  15.   法比奧 他說:

    大華金,非常感謝

  16.   加布里埃爾·阿切(Gabriel Arce) 他說:

    你好!! 在onedrive-d終端中運行後,它引發了此錯誤。“嚴重:MainThread:本地OneDrive存儲庫的路徑未設置。” 我該如何解決? (我已經通過了onedrive-pref ..)
    謝謝!

  17.   加布里埃爾·阿切(Gabriel Arce) 他說:

    準備好了,在onedrive-pref中設置默認文件夾並解決! 你好!!

    1.    奧斯卡·奧索里奧·洛佩茲(Oscar Osorio Lopez) 他說:

      設置默認文件夾是什麼意思我有同樣的問題,希望您能幫我,問候。

  18.   主持人 他說:

    安裝它,並通過控制台進行一切配置。 但是我在驅動器上有一些文件,它沒有將它們同步給我,因此它下載瞭如何知道它是否真正同步的信息。

  19.   埃斯特萬 他說:

    您知道如何安裝Para e linux mint rafaela 17.3嗎,因為按照您所說的步驟操作,我不知道

  20.   麥卡 他說:

    你好,下午好,

    我已經嘗試了千種方法(包括授予root權限)給安裝程序,並且無法安裝它。 我收到以下無法修復的消息:警告:Dummy-2:無法將配置轉儲到文件“ /home/maica/.onedrive/config_v2.json”。

    如果有人可以幫助我,我將非常感激。

  21.   胡安·安東尼奧·多明格斯·莫格 他說:

    傑出的貢獻。 謝謝。 在我使用Ubuntu Studio 16.04的特殊情況下,它對於我將指令:“ ./ inst install”更改為“ ./install.sh install”非常有效,然後從終端使用以下指令進行配置:“ onedrive-pref”。 你好!

  22.   喬納森 他說:

    我遇到了這個問題,最初安裝正常後仍無法解決,但幾乎在最後我遇到了錯誤,感謝您的協作,我離開了代碼行
    喬納森@ jonathan-CQ1110LA〜/ onedrive-d $ sudo ./install.sh
    安裝了python3 ...確定
    正在閱讀包裝清單...完成
    創建依賴樹
    正在讀取狀態信息...完成
    python3-dev已經是其最新版本(3.5.1-3)。
    更新了0個,將安裝0個新的,刪除了0個,未更新28個。
    pip3已安裝…確定
    安裝了inotifywait…確定
    正在閱讀包裝清單...完成
    創建依賴樹
    正在讀取狀態信息...完成
    python3-gi已經是其最新版本(3.20.0-0ubuntu1)。
    inotify-tools已有最新版本(3.14-1ubuntu1)。
    更新了0個,將安裝0個新的,刪除了0個,未更新28個。
    追溯(最近一次通話):
    在第4行的文件“ setup.py”中
    從setuptools導入安裝程序find_packages
    ImportError:沒有名為“ setuptools”的模塊

    1.    何塞·伊蘭佐(Jose Iranzo) 他說:

      您好,我遇到了同樣的問題,並通過運行解決了該問題

      須藤apt-get install python3-setuptools

      問候。

  23.   胡安 - 帕布羅 - 他說:

    比這裡解釋的要容易得多。 至少在Linux Mint 19上
    第一:
    sudo apt安裝onedrive
    第二:
    安裝後,名為OneDrive的文件夾將出現在我們的“個人文件夾”中以及其中:文件-收藏夾-共享收藏夾-公共-安全1(至少這些文件夾出現在我眼中,可能是因為我有一個使用該名稱的文件夾)
    第三:
    我們訪問我們的Microsoft帳戶,然後轉到OneDrive。

    我進行了在硬盤驅動器上的文件夾中創建文檔的測試,然後在終端中鍵入“ onedrive”,僅使用該命令,該文件就在onedrive雲中進行了更新。 我的控制台上的答案是:上傳:./Documents/Testing OD.txt

    然後,我刪除了其他所有對我沒有幫助的安裝。

    來自阿根廷的問候

    胡安 - 帕布羅 -

  24.   何塞·阿爾弗雷多·蒙特羅薩 他說:

    最後,您只需要給出同步指令即可

    “ Oneedrive –同步”就是這樣。

  25.   日夫拉 他說:

    它不再起作用。 不推薦使用Microsoft API

  26.   丹尼爾·里亞諾(DANILORIAÑO) 他說:

    您好,當我從終端運行onedrive命令時,最後會拋出錯誤:

    OSError:[Errno 88]非套接字上的套接字操作

    我有Ubuntu 20.04。

    您能幫我嗎,謝謝。

  27.   傑斯本克斯 他說:

    無論如何都不行了,auth0認證就可以了,登錄後一直白屏。

  28.   薩科 他說:

    朋友,謝謝分享,“./install.sh”直接為我工作,這與代碼中所說的不同,我分享它以防它對某人有用,

    1.    馬棱 他說:

      您好,您是如何執行這部分步驟的:

      # 您可能需要將 `whoami` 更改為您的用戶名
      sudo chown`whoami`/var/log/onedrive_d.log

      -----

      當我輸入該部分時,會出現以下內容,因為我也不確切知道用戶是什麼:

      sudo chown $ current_user`/var/log/oneedrive_d.log`
      bash:/var/log/onedrive_d.log:權限被拒絕
      chown:缺少操作數
      嘗試“chown –help”以獲取更多信息。

      ---

      我不知道如何解決它,希望你能幫助我。
      的問候!

  29.   他說:

    你好,我看到有8年前的評論,這仍然是正確可行的指令嗎?